FRCS advises members of the public who intend to convert a goods vehicle for passenger use to follow the steps below. Approval is not automatic and is subject to the vehicle meeting all qualifying criteria and payment of the duty assessed by FRCS.
WHAT YOU MUST DO
1 Check Vehicle Age Confirm the year of manufacture | 2 Confirm LTA Eligibility The vehicle must qualify for passenger registration | 3 Submit Details to FRCS Provide Vehicle and import information | 4 Pay Duty & Get Approval Pay the Assessed Duty before modification |
VEHICLE AGE LIMITS
| USED OR RECONDITIONED HYBRID VEHICLES 5 YEARS OR LESS CALCULATED FROM THE YEAR OF MANUFACTURE | USED OR RECONDITIONED DIESEL/ PETROL VEHICLES 8 YEARS OR LESS CALCULATED FROM THE YEAR OF MANUFACTURE |

| NO APPROVAL VEHICLES THAT EXCEED THE APPLICABLE AGE LIMIT WILL NOT BE APPROVED FOR CONVERSION. Vehicles that qualify will only be approved after the full amount of duty assessed by FRCS has been paid |
CHECK FIRST. MODIFY AFTER APPROVAL
